This is due to an intuitive soil analysis application designed to provide rapid access to comprehensive soil data. With just two clicks, users can enter GPS coordinates in multiple formats and instantly obtain detailed physical and chemical properties for each layer of the complete soil profile, drawing from an extensive database.

Reduce pollution: By enabling precise fertilizer use, chemical runoff into waterways is reduced and greenhouse gas emissions are lowered.
Save water: Supports highly efficient irrigation, avoiding water waste.
Combat climate change: Promotes agricultural practices that protect topsoil and store more carbon in the soil.
Prevent land degradation: Ensures land is used sustainably according to its specific capabilities.
